Understanding the Basics of Steel Plates
Before diving into the specifics of buying custom steel plates, it’s essential to have a basic understanding of what they are and how they are used.
Steel plates are large, flat pieces of steel that are used in various applications, including construction, manufacturing, and engineering. They come in different grades, thicknesses, and dimensions, each designed to meet specific requirements.
Standard steel plates are typically available in standard sizes, but they may not always fit the unique specifications of your project. This is where custom steel plates come into play.

How to Choose the Right Custom Steel Plate
Choosing the right custom steel plate involves considering several factors:
Material Grade
Steel plates are available in various grades, each with its own set of properties. Common grades include:
Grade | Description |
---|---|
A36 | Low carbon steel, widely used in construction and manufacturing. |
1045 | Medium carbon steel, known for its strength and toughness. |
4140 | High carbon, high strength steel, suitable for heavy-duty applications. |
Thickness
The thickness of your custom steel plate will depend on the application and the required strength. Standard thicknesses range from 1/4 inch to 6 inches, but thicker plates can be produced upon request.
Dimensions
Custom steel plates can be cut to any length and width, allowing you to tailor them to your project’s needs. Be sure to provide accurate dimensions to your supplier to ensure a perfect fit.
